In 1902, President Teddy Roosevelt was invited on a bear hunt. His guide found the bear first and tied it to a tree to give Teddy an easy shot. Refusing to kill it, Teddy told those gathered he would not use unfair hunting tactics. This moment sparked a comic and, later, a toy that's popularity would sweep across the globe: the Teddy's bear, named after gruff and cuddly President Teddy Roosevelt.
